.. <br />reshuffling but it should not be misidentified as the <br />creation of an economic benifit. <br />An even more grevious distortion is the claimed "travel <br />time" benefit, which fails to consider the broader impacts <br />of locating or enhancing an airport facility in Ramsey. <br />There are few potential users in Ramsey which would benefit; <br />to allocate resources to benefit these few is not wise. <br />Ramsey is on the fringe of the metropolitan region and no <br />project in Ramsey can be justified on the basis of "travel <br />time" benfit. Almost all residents of Ramsey commute to <br />some other part of the metropolitan area on a daily basis <br />and in doing so, we accrue costs. While on balance most of <br />us may consider that these costs are offset by other <br />benefits to be derived from living in Ramsey, we do not <br />however indulge in the fantasy that building a home or <br />locating a business in Ramsey provides an overall economic <br />benefit to the metropolitan region by reducing "travel <br />time". There may be benefits associated with urban sprawl, <br />but reduction of "travel time" is certainly not among then. <br />In summary, the draft environmental assessment document for the <br />proposed changes to Gateway North Industrial Airport does not do <br />what it purports to do. It does not assess impact; it attempts <br />to build a case in favor of the proposed changes.
